TULSA, OK -- A 21-year-old is in a Tulsa hospital with life-threatening injuries following a shooting in east Tulsa. Tulsa Police say the shooting appears to have been the result of a drug deal.

The shooting happened shortly before 3:00 p.m. Tuesday.

Officers say the shooting suspect and victim were inside the victim's vehicle at a gas station at 41st and Garnett. The suspect shot the victim once in the chest, and then left the victim at the gas station, according to police.

Police say the suspect left the scene in the victim's vehicle.

Officers say a Good Samaritan saw the victim and picked him up near a church across the street from the gas station.

The Good Samaritan called 911 and pulled over at 51st Street and U.S. Highway 169 to let medical personnel take over.

EMSA transported the victim to a Tulsa hospital.
